What is a Reaction Time Test?

A reaction time test measures the delay between seeing a visual stimulus (like the screen turning green) and your physical response (a click). The result is displayed in milliseconds (ms). Average human reaction time is 200-300ms.

Reaction Time Rankings

  • Below 150ms — World-class / E-sports level
  • 150–200ms — Excellent (top 15%)
  • 200–250ms — Good / Above average
  • 250–350ms — Average
  • Above 350ms — Below average

How to Improve Your Reaction Time

While reaction time has a genetic component, consistent practice can yield significant improvements:

  1. Regular practice: 5-10 minutes daily on reaction tests builds neural pathways.
  2. Sleep well: 7-9 hours of sleep is crucial for peak reaction speed.
  3. Reduce input lag: Use a 144Hz+ monitor, wired mouse, and game mode on your display.
  4. Stay focused: Minimize distractions — background music and notifications slow reaction.
